Understanding the Structure of the Exam
Familiarity with the exam’s framework significantly enhances preparation efficiency. The assessment is divided into distinct sections that evaluate verbal ability, quantitative skills, and logical reasoning. Recognizing the distribution of CAT Exam syllabus questions and the marking scheme enables candidates to strategize their approach, allocate time wisely, and focus on areas requiring improvement to maximize their overall score.
